Bari, Italy is a submarine cable landing point in Italy (coordinates 41.1255°, 16.8667°). It serves 4 submarine cable systems, making it a multi-cable landing site in Italy's international connectivity infrastructure.
Bari is the capital city of the Metropolitan City of Bari and of the Apulia region, on the Adriatic Sea in southern Italy. It is one of the most important economic centres of mainland southern Italy. It is a port and university city as well as the city of Saint Nicholas. The city itself has a population of 315,473 inhabitants, and an area of over 116 square kilometres (45 mi2), while the urban area has approximately 750,000 inhabitants. Its metropolitan province has 1.2 million inhabitants. Wikipedia
| Cable | RFS | Length | Owners |
|---|---|---|---|
| Asia Africa Europe-1 (AAE-1) | 2017 | 25,000 km | China Unicom, Djibouti Telecom, Hyalroute, … |
| Jonah | 2012 | 2,297 km | Bezeq International Ltd. |
| OTEGLOBE Kokkini-Bari | 2004 | 700 km | OTEGLOBE |
| Italy-Albania | 1997 | 240 km | ALBtelecom, Sparkle |
Cables landing at Bari, Italy are operated by 22 distinct consortium partners and carriers, including ALBtelecom, Bezeq International Ltd., China Unicom, Djibouti Telecom, Hyalroute, Metfone, Mobily, National Telecom, OTEGLOBE, Ooredoo, and 12 others. Each cable is typically jointly owned by a consortium of tier-one carriers and hyperscale operators who share construction costs and capacity; the operator mix reflects both regional incumbents and global players with interest in the routes served by this landing point.
From Bari, Italy, international traffic can reach 19 countries through 4 cable systems. Destinations include Albania, Cambodia, China, Djibouti, Egypt, France, Greece, India and 11 more.
